Disclaimer: This article mentions rape, sexual harassment and other graphic details that may be distressing to some readers. Reader discretion is advised.

A 34-year-old religious teacher is facing 7 charges of raping and physically abusing a student with a disability (OKU) between December 2023 and last August.

He assaulted the girl in a storage room

Harian Metro reported that Mohd Zulkurnain Mohd Zain is facing 2 charges of rape and 5 charges of physical assault against an OKU victim, who is now 15 years old.

However, he pleaded not guilty in the Sessions Court today (November 25) but confessed after all the charges were read out before Judge Siti Noraida Sulaiman.

The offences are said to have happened between 3:30 PM and 4:30 PM, sometime between last December and 3 months ago, inside a storage room at a special education school.

“The accused also suffers from appendicitis”

Earlier, Deputy Public Prosecutor Nur Farah Wahida Shahudin asked the court to set bail at RM60,000 with one surety for all 7 charges, plus a condition for the accused to report to the nearest police station once a month and hand over his international passport to the court.

However, defence lawyer Iskandar Shah Ibrahim asked the court to lower the proposed bail to RM30,000 instead, explaining how the accused is a civil servant with a monthly salary of RM3,000, while his wife earns only RM1,800 a month.

The judge ordered the accused to be granted bail of RM35,000

The judge then set bail at RM35,000 with one surety and ordered the accused to report to the nearest police station once a month and hand over his international passport to the court.

For the rape charges based on Section 376(1) of the Penal Code, the accused could be facing up to 20 years in prison and whipping if convicted.

He’s also been charged under Section 14(b) and Section 14(d) of the Sexual Offenses Against Children Act 2017 for physical sexual abuse of the victim, which also carries a maximum penalty of 20 years in prison, along with possible whipping.

The case will be mentioned again on December 30 for the submission of documents.
